Trump reportedly ignored his national security advisers when they warned him to 'NOT CONGRATULATE' Putin on his election victory
AP
- President Donald Trump's national-security advisers reportedly gave him two sets of instructions on Tuesday: "DO NOT CONGRATULATE" Russian President Vladimir Putin on his election victory, and condemn Russia for the nerve-agent attack on a former Russian spy in the UK.
- Trump reportedly did not follow either suggestion.
- The revelation adds another layer to an emerging portrait in which Trump has repeatedly been reluctant to confront Putin amid an investigation into whether the Trump campaign colluded with Moscow to tilt the 2016 race in his favor.
President Donald Trump ignored two critical warnings from his national-security advisers when he spoke to Russian President Vladimir Putin on the phone Tuesday.
According to The Washington Post, Trump's advisers included a warning in his briefing materials, in all caps, which said, "DO NOT CONGRATULATE" Putin on his victory in the Russian election last week.See the rest of the story at Business Insider
